Output e65ba360a280a8e140cdb5f91c43380788742a6615a3e57dc6f5fb97e7e36e0f:1

value
23659583
script pubkey
OP_0 OP_PUSHBYTES_20 42301731ebf32e33b51316526488b5e49950f623
address
bc1qggcpwv0t7vhr8dgnzefxfz94ujv4pa3r9d8kf6
transaction
e65ba360a280a8e140cdb5f91c43380788742a6615a3e57dc6f5fb97e7e36e0f
spent
true